Tuticorin, India
Tuticorin Port was incorporated in 1974 as the tenth major port of the country. The port is situated about 540 Km South West of Chennai with Sri Lanka on the South-East direction and very close to the East-West International sea routes. Tuticorin port, developed as an artificial deep-sea harbour with 400 hectares of protected water area, has come up as one of the major centre for coastal shipping and serves to the states of Tamil Nadu, Karnataka, Andhra Pradesh and parts of Kerala. Tuticorin port, which was the centre for maritime trade and pearl fishery for more than a century, had gone through the hands of Portuguese and Dutch before coming under the control of East India Company of Britain. The British company had developed the natural harbour port and connected it with the Railway. It was declared as a minor anchorage port in 1868. In the pre-independence era, the port had witnessed a sprouting trade by handling a wide range of cargo with the neighbouring countries as well as with other coastal ports of the country. With the changing scenario of maritime trade, the Union Government constructed a new harbour and the port had come up as the 10th Major Port on 11th July, 1974. In 1979, the erstwhile anchorage port / minor port was merged with the newly developed harbour to form an integrated port. The integrated Tuticorin Port presently comprises of two operational wings - 'Zone - A' representing the new Major Port while 'Zone - B' representing the old anchorage port. Future plan With the increasing use of containers in sea trade, Tuticorin Port, having the locational advantages, strives to become the container transhipment hub of South India and accordingly planned to develop the port infrastructure and other port facilities. Deepening of approach channel and harbour basin to accommodate 10.7 metres draught vessels, construction of cargo berth No.-7, augmentation of water supply facilities, construction of shallow water berth at 7.0 metres level are the major projects taken up by the port. The proposed 'Sethu Samudram Ship Canal Project', which envisages cutting a canal for passage of ships from Gulf of Mannar to Palk Straits, would connect the Tuticorin port to the other Indian ports on the East Coast directly. The project is likely to facilitate the development of Tuticorin as a regional hub for South Asia competing with Colombo Port.

Product Mission for VideoRay ROVs By Scott Bentley, President of VideoRay The idea to introduce the world's smallest ROV came to me while skydiving over the North Pole three years ago. During the trip, my friend Bob Christ and I visited the Shirshov Institute in Moscow, which developed the Mir manned submersible that explored the Titanic. Scientists at the Institute were working on a microROV that would be small enough to enter other parts of Titanic and the WW2 Japanese I-52 submarine. Bob and I were fascinated, and we started investigating whether anyone was selling microsubs commercially. We were fortunate to find Inuktun in Canada, a company with a design for an 8-pound ROV that had been proven over a decade of use and engineering. We purchased the technology and started VideoRay with dream of introducing divers and underwater explorers to an affordable ROV that could go places no other ROV could go. VideoRay is the only proven, personal ROV on the market, with hundreds of units in operation in around the world. We've continually honed the VideoRay, but we have held fast to our original missions of affordability, portability, usability, and safety in a micro ROV.

E. Boothbay, ME, United States
Washburn & Doughty Associates, Inc. of East Boothbay, Maine is one of New England's finest commercial boat building facilities specializing in the construction of steel and aluminum vessels from 40' to 200'. Founded by Bruce Doughty and Bruce Washburn, the yard began building fishing boats in 1977. Since then, the yard has continued to prosper by diversifying its capabilities, developing innovative designs and building techniques, and reaching out to new markets. Washburn & Doughty now has a resumé that boasts the deliveries of a diverse mix of commercial passenger vessels, tugs, fishing boats, barges, ferries and research vessels to owners from Lunenburg, Nova Scotia to Bridgetown, Barbados. New construction takes place within a 50,000 square foot facility that houses three building bays and shops for electrical, piping, joinery and drafting work. The building ways and fabrication areas are serviced by seven bridge cranes with combined capacities of up to 20 tons. In addition, protected deep water dockage provides ample space for in-water outfitting, repairs and conversions. Washburn & Doughty personnel are experienced designing and building to ABS Rules for Vessels Under 200 feet, US Coast Guard requirements including subchapters H, K and T, Lloyds classification, IEEE-45 Electrical standards, US Public Health Service regulations and Canadian Coast Guard requirements. The yard can build to suit a customer's plans, or its experienced in-house architects can custom design a boat. Washburn & Doughty uses CAD/CAM, and a Linde CM 250 numerically controlled plasma cutting machine, in the design/construction process to rapidly turn an owner's ideas into the finished product. Willard Marine, Inc. is a leading manufacturer of fiberglass boats for the United States Navy, Coast Guard and commercial application. Willard Marine, Inc. specializes in the construction of 26' to 40' Personnel Boats and 33' to 50' Utility Boats for the U. S. Navy, as well as construction of Ports and Waterways and Surf Rescue Boats for the United States Coast Guard. A new and versatile class of 16' to 35' Rigid Inflatable Boats (R.I.B.) has been added to our custom manufacturing capabilities. Other noted vessels designed and built by Willard Marine, Inc. include U. S. Coast Guard certified passenger-carrying tour boats, pilot boats, fishing vessels and yachts of all sizes. The Company's technology and construction expertise continues to set industry standards. Some of the largest and most complex fiberglass boats built in the United States are built by Willard Marine, Inc. The 125' Research/Charter Vessel certified by the American Bureau of Shipping (ABS) for Unrestricted Ocean Service is a prime example. With over 40 years of experience, the staff at Willard Marine, Inc. are recognized professionals in the fields of Marine Engineering and Naval Architecture, Quality Assurance, Testing, Program Contract Administration and Manufacturing Methods and Materials. Willard Marine maintains a quality system which meets Military Specification, MIL-I-45208. This same quality system is used on our commercial craft. At present, Willard's quality system is evolving to meet the higher standards imposed by ISO 9000. The boat construction process undergoes a series of inspections to ensure adherence to all customer requirements and company standards. Each boat also undergoes builder's trials to ensure that performance of the completed vessel meets all expectations. The Anaheim, California facilities are fully equipped with modern manufacturing and handling equipment for fiberglass and high-tech composite boats, including a CAD proficient Engineering Department.
